巧用VPN绕过反爬虫机制,网络工程师的实战策略与伦理边界

在当今数据驱动的时代,网络爬虫已成为企业获取公开信息、进行市场分析和自动化操作的重要工具,越来越多的网站通过反爬虫机制(如IP封禁、行为识别、验证码等)来限制或阻止爬虫访问,这使得数据采集变得异常困难,作为网络工程师,我们常面临这样的挑战:如何在合法合规的前提下,有效突破这些限制?使用虚拟私人网络(VPN)成为一种常见手段,本文将深入探讨如何利用VPN合理应对反爬虫机制,并强调其技术逻辑、实际应用场景以及必须遵守的伦理边界。

理解反爬虫机制是关键,现代反爬虫系统通常基于多种维度识别异常流量:IP地址频繁请求、请求间隔时间过短、User-Agent特征异常、缺乏浏览器行为模拟(如鼠标移动、点击)等,如果一个IP地址短时间内发出大量请求,服务器会将其标记为“可疑”,进而触发封禁或验证码弹窗,切换IP地址就成为绕过检测的有效方式之一。

而VPN正是实现IP轮换的核心工具,通过连接不同地区、不同运营商的VPN节点,我们可以伪装成来自多个地理位置的真实用户,从而分散请求压力,降低被封风险,在爬取电商网站价格数据时,若固定IP连续访问100次以上,极易被识别为机器人;但如果使用支持自动IP轮换的商业级VPN服务(如NordVPN、ExpressVPN),每5-10次请求更换一次IP,就能显著提高成功率。

结合其他技术手段,如设置随机延迟(模拟人类浏览节奏)、使用无头浏览器(如Selenium + ChromeDriver)、伪造User-Agent池,可进一步增强伪装效果,许多网络工程师还会搭建代理池(Proxy Pool),将多个免费或付费VPN资源整合,形成动态IP调度系统,从而构建更稳定的爬虫架构。

但必须强调的是:使用VPN绕过反爬虫并非无底线的技术操作,根据《中华人民共和国网络安全法》及《数据安全法》,未经许可爬取他人网站数据可能构成违法,尤其涉及个人隐私、商业敏感信息或受版权保护的内容时,即使技术上可行,也应优先考虑以下合规路径:

  1. 使用网站官方API接口(如有);
  2. 获取明确授权后开展数据采集;
  3. 在robots.txt允许范围内活动;
  4. 限制请求频率,避免对目标服务器造成负担。

作为网络工程师,我们既要掌握技术能力,也要具备法律意识与职业操守,合理运用VPN作为工具,可以提升效率,但绝不能成为侵犯他人权益的借口,唯有在尊重规则的基础上创新,才能真正推动技术向善发展。

巧用VPN绕过反爬虫机制,网络工程师的实战策略与伦理边界

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速